# CardioSyntax v2: SYNTAX Score Prediction from Coronary Angiography
This repository contains code and pre-trained models for automated SYNTAX score prediction from coronary angiography videos. The SYNTAX score is a validated metric for quantifying the anatomical complexity of coronary artery disease.
## Overview
**CardioSyntax v2** is a large-scale dataset of 11,410 angiography studies with SYNTAX scores, designed for developing machine learning models for automated coronary lesion complexity assessment. This repository provides:
- **Dataset**: 11,209 training studies (Philips Allura Clarity + Azurion 7) + 120 test studies (100 Philips + 20 Siemens) annotated by 6 independent interventional cardiologists
- **Baseline Models**:
- Backbone network (R3D-18): single projection → SYNTAX contribution
- RNN head (LSTM/GRU/Transformer): multi-view aggregation → final SYNTAX score
- **Pre-trained Weights**: 5-fold ensemble with post-calibration
- **Evaluation**: Pearson correlation r ≈ 0.81, balanced accuracy ≈ 82% for SYNTAX > 22 classification
The dataset addresses inter-observer variability through multi-expert annotation and enables systematic investigation of domain shift effects across imaging systems.

#### DICOM Video Format
Each DICOM file contains:
- **Dimensions:** [T, H, W] = [frames, 512, 512] at 15 fps
- **Data type:** `uint8` (8-bit grayscale)
- **Frame count:** Typically 15–60 frames per projection
- **Resolution:** 512×512 pixels (standard for X-ray angiography)

## Results
### Baseline Model Performance (5-Fold Ensemble)
| Metric | Test Set (Philips) | Test Set (Siemens) | Description |
|--------|--------------------|--------------------|------------|
| Pearson r | 0.814 | 0.482 | Raw predictions |
| Balanced Accuracy | 0.687 | 0.566 | Pre-calibration, SYNTAX > 22 |
| **Post-Calibration** | | | |
| Pearson r | 0.816 | 0.482 | After scaling |
| Balanced Accuracy | **0.825** | **0.643** | After scaling, SYNTAX > 22 |
**Key findings:**
- Strong performance on in-distribution (Philips) test data
- Domain shift effect on out-of-distribution (Siemens) data
- Calibration effective for Philips, limited benefit for Siemens
- Inter-observer variability constrains upper bound on accuracy
### Model Architecture
- **Backbone:** R3D-18 (video ResNet) pre-trained on Kinetics-400
- **Head (default):** LSTM with mean-pooling aggregation + linear regressor
- **Output:** 2 channels (classification logit + log-transformed regression)
- **Loss:** Weighted BCE (classification) + scaled MSE (regression)
